Agresso VITA Versus SOA and Traditional ERP architectures
Industry analyst firm, Robert Frances Group (RFG) (www.experture.com), has produced a new report that takes an in-depth look at service oriented architectures (SOA) and alternatives to Agresso’s VITA capability. RFG states that SOA as it exists today is nothing more than a set of principles and interface adapters that enable disparate, disjointed applications to work together. “SOA, therefore, is a means by which business intelligence, ERP, and other application packages communicate with one another and support business needs.”
However, RFG says that simply connecting disparate technologies via SOA frameworks will not support business change. “The Agresso model is unique in the world of ERP systems in that it is built from the underlying business processes on down, from the results backwards, and incorporates the flexibility commonly used in relational database models. Agresso uses a single data model for its business logic, data dictionary, information delivery, and process flow across all its applications – business process automation, field services and asset management, financial management, HR, payroll, procurement, project costing and billing, and reporting and analytics. This consistency and cohesiveness enables Agresso applications to seamlessly work with one another and adapt to change without customisation or programming modification. Agresso also supports SOA interfaces so that external SOA-enabled application plug-ins can communicate and provide application services.”
